#OtD 1 Aug 1921 Sid Hatfield, the pro-union chief of police of Matewan, WV, was assassinated by Baldwin-Felts detectives. He had helped defend striking miners from B-F agents the previous year, killing several. Books and commemorative items here: shop.workingclasshistory.com/collections/...

Follow up to yesterday’s cover letter advice to #mlis grads: In the US, do not ever, ever, ever put your picture on your resume. Ever. Avoid fancy fonts, background photos/vibrant colors, and weird resume formats. Do not get lured in by Canva resume templates! They are not your friends!
